The mixed number 19 4/7 written as an improper fraction is 137/7
To turn the mixed number 19 4/7 into an improper fraction, use these simple steps:
First, multiply the whole number by the denominator of the fractional part: 19 × 7 = 133.
After that, add the result to the numerator of the fractional part: 133 + 4 = 137.
Next, Write the sum of the previous step on the original denominator: 137/7.
This means that 19 4/7, as an improper fraction, equals 137/7.
